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Senior Software Engineer II, SRE image - Rise Careers
Job details

Senior Software Engineer II, SRE

Dandy is transforming the massive ($200B) but antiquated dental industry. Backed by some of the world's leading venture capital investors, we are on an ambitious mission to integrate and simplify every function of the dental practice through technology. By building the operating system for every dental office in America, Dandy is empowering dentists with technology, innovation, and world-class support to achieve more for their practice, their people, and their patients.

About The Role

Dandy is hiring a Senior Software Engineer II, Infrastructure to join our rapidly scaling technology organization. As a member of Dandy's Platform Engineering team, you will play a key role in the success of our team and company. You'll design and build scalable infrastructure and systems to support our rapidly growing product engineering function. 

Our stack: TypeScript, NodeJS, NestJS, React/Redux, GraphQL, Postgresql, GCP, Kubernetes, Pulumi, Chronosphere, Temporal

What You'll Do

  • Develop and maintain infrastructure, systems, and tooling to support Dandy’s products in a secure, well-tested, and performant way.

  • Reinvent an analog experience and disrupt a legacy industry through novel and scalable system design.

  • Collaborate with Product Engineers and other stakeholders within Engineering, Product and Data to maintain a high bar for quality in a fast-paced, iterative environment.

  • Advocate for improvements to infrastructure quality, security, and performance.

  • Craft code that meets our internal standards for style, maintainability, and best practices.

  • Recognize impediments to our efficiency as a team ("technical debt"), propose and implement solutions.

What We're Looking For

  • 8+ years of software engineering experience, preferably in a high growth startup environment

  • An expert in Google Cloud Platform and Google Kubernetes Engine

  • Strong observability/monitoring experience (Chronosphere, Sentry, DataDog, Splunk, Otel, Prometheus, etc)

  • A collaborative, pragmatic, and growth-oriented mindset. We are a small but mighty team and everyone must be aligned on our goals.

  • The ability to clearly and concisely communicate about complex technical, architectural, and/or organizational problems and propose thorough iterative solutions.

  • Experience with performance and optimization problems and a demonstrated ability to both diagnose and prevent these problems.

  • Comfort working in a highly agile, intensely iterative software development process.

  • Self-motivated, self-managing and takes ownership, with excellent organizational skills.

  • Ability to thrive in a remote-first organization.

Bonus Points For

  • TypeScript

  • PubSub

  • GraphQL

  • Postgresql Administration (operations)

  • Time spent at a venture-backed startup during hyper-growth

  • Relentlessly positive attitude, a strong sense of humor, and the ability to have fun at work

REQ ID: J-202

For full time positions, we offer a wide range of best in class, comprehensive and inclusive employee benefits including healthcare, dental, parental planning, mental health benefits, a 401(k) plan, and paid time off.

Dandy is proud to be an equal-opportunity employer. We are committed to building a diverse and inclusive culture that celebrates authenticity to win as one. We do not discriminate on the basis of race, religion, color, national origin, gender, gender identity, sexual orientation, age, marital status, disability, protected veteran status, citizenship or immigration status, or any other legally protected characteristics.

Dandy also fully complies with the Americans with Disabilities Act (ADA). We are dedicated to embracing challenges and creating an accessible, inclusive workplace for all individuals. If you require any accommodations for your interview or have any questions beforehand, rest assured that we will move at Dandy speed and do everything in our power to meet your needs.

Average salary estimate

$135000 / YEARLY (est.)
min
max
$120000K
$150000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Senior Software Engineer II, SRE, Dandy

Dandy is on a transformative journey in the massive dental industry, and we are thrilled to introduce an exciting opportunity for a Senior Software Engineer II, SRE! In this role, you'll join our vibrant Platform Engineering team and be instrumental in shaping the future of dental technology. We’re not just building software; we’re crafting the operating system for every dental office in America, streamlining practices through innovative solutions. You’ll get to create scalable, reliable infrastructure that empowers dentists, their teams, and patients alike. Collaborating closely with product engineers and other stakeholders, you will maintain high standards for quality in a fast-paced environment. Your expertise in TypeScript, NodeJS, and GCP, among others, will be crucial as you champion improvements in security, performance, and infrastructure quality. This role is for those who have a collaborative spirit and thrive in a dynamic, remote-first culture where every team member’s voice is valued. If you’re ready to make a significant impact with a company backed by leading venture capital investors, Dandy is the place for you. Join us, and let’s make dental practices better together!

Frequently Asked Questions (FAQs) for Senior Software Engineer II, SRE Role at Dandy
What are the responsibilities of a Senior Software Engineer II, SRE at Dandy?

As a Senior Software Engineer II, SRE at Dandy, you will be responsible for developing and maintaining the infrastructure necessary to support our innovative dental technology products. This entails designing and implementing scalable systems and tooling that enhance the performance and security of our platforms. You will work closely with Product Engineers and other teams to ensure quality remains paramount throughout the development process. Additionally, you will advocate for necessary infrastructure improvements and address any technical debt to optimize team efficiency.

Join Rise to see the full answer
What qualifications are required for the Senior Software Engineer II, SRE position at Dandy?

To qualify for the Senior Software Engineer II, SRE role at Dandy, candidates should have at least 8 years of software engineering experience, ideally within a high-growth startup environment. Proficiency with Google Cloud Platform and Google Kubernetes Engine is essential. Strong experience in observability and monitoring tools, along with a collaborative mindset and the ability to communicate effectively about complex technical challenges, are key requirements as well.

Join Rise to see the full answer
What technologies does the Senior Software Engineer II, SRE at Dandy work with?

The Senior Software Engineer II, SRE at Dandy will work with a cutting-edge tech stack that includes TypeScript, NodeJS, NestJS, React/Redux, GraphQL, and Postgresql, along with platforms like GCP, Kubernetes, and Pulumi. Familiarity with observability tools such as Chronosphere and DataDog will also be beneficial as you contribute to maintaining our infrastructure's security and performance.

Join Rise to see the full answer
How does Dandy support its remote-first employees in the Senior Software Engineer II, SRE role?

As a remote-first organization, Dandy is committed to creating an inclusive and accessible work environment for its employees. We value clear communication and collaboration across teams, providing necessary tools and resources to ensure you can perform your role effectively from anywhere. Additionally, we are dedicated to building a diverse culture that encourages team members to share their unique perspectives and experiences.

Join Rise to see the full answer
What is the significance of a collaborative mindset for the Senior Software Engineer II, SRE at Dandy?

A collaborative mindset is vital for the Senior Software Engineer II, SRE role at Dandy, as you'll be working closely with various teams including Product Engineering and Data. Collaboration facilitates the exchange of ideas and best practices, leading to innovative solutions and the effective execution of projects. This approach not only improves product quality, but also strengthens team relationships and fosters a culture of shared success.

Join Rise to see the full answer
Common Interview Questions for Senior Software Engineer II, SRE
Can you explain your experience with Google Cloud Platform and its components as a Senior Software Engineer II, SRE?

When answering this question, you should detail your experience with Google Cloud Platform, emphasizing specific components you've worked with, such as Google Kubernetes Engine, Cloud Functions, or BigQuery. Share examples of projects where you utilized these technologies to implement scalable and secure solutions. Highlight your understanding of how these components integrate with other tools and systems, and demonstrate your familiarity with best practices for using GCP effectively.

Join Rise to see the full answer
Describe a time you improved the performance of a system or application.

In your response, narrate a specific instance where you identified performance bottlenecks in a system. Discuss the tools or methods you used to analyze performance metrics, the steps you took to optimize the system, and the measurable impact of your improvements. This showcases your analytical skills and your ability to implement effective solutions.

Join Rise to see the full answer
How do you manage technical debt in your projects?

When asked about managing technical debt, explain your strategies for identifying technical debt during the development process. Discuss your approaches for prioritizing and addressing this debt, such as setting up regular code reviews, maintaining documentation, and involving the team in discussions about trade-offs. This illustrates your proactive mindset toward ensuring long-term software health.

Join Rise to see the full answer
What tools do you use for observability and monitoring?

Share your familiarity with observability tools like Chronosphere, Sentry, or DataDog. Provide examples of how you’ve implemented these tools to monitor applications in real-time, and how you’ve used insights from these tools to enhance system performance and reliability. This portrays your understanding of the importance of monitoring in system health.

Join Rise to see the full answer
How do you approach code quality and maintainability?

Your answer should touch upon your commitment to following best practices in coding standards, writing clear documentation, and participating in code reviews. Discuss how you encourage adherence to these standards within your team, ensuring the code remains maintainable as the project evolves. This highlights your dedication to quality assurance.

Join Rise to see the full answer
Can you explain your experience with Kubernetes and its orchestration capabilities?

In your response, describe specific use cases where you've utilized Kubernetes for deploying and managing containerized applications. Talk about how you've leveraged its orchestration features to improve scalability and reliability, and any challenges you’ve faced during implementation, demonstrating your practical knowledge and problem-solving skills.

Join Rise to see the full answer
What strategies do you use to collaborate with non-technical stakeholders?

When discussing collaboration with non-technical stakeholders, emphasize your approach to simplifying technical concepts into layman’s terms. Share examples of successful collaborations where transparent communication led to better project outcomes, showcasing your ability to bridge the gap between technical and non-technical team members.

Join Rise to see the full answer
How do you handle situations where you disagree with a team member's approach?

In your answer, approach this question with an emphasis on constructive dialogue. Discuss how you initiate open conversations to understand their perspective, present your viewpoint respectfully, and collaborate toward a mutually accepted solution, emphasizing the importance of team cohesion and dynamics.

Join Rise to see the full answer
Describe a challenging system you designed and what you learned from the experience.

Outline a specific system that posed challenges, detailing the complexities involved in its design. Discuss your thought process, the strategies you employed to overcome those challenges, and what insights you gained throughout the project. This illustrates your resilience and capacity for continuous learning.

Join Rise to see the full answer
What role does security play in your development process?

When responding, discuss the importance of incorporating security best practices throughout the software development lifecycle. Elaborate on techniques you utilize, such as code reviews, security audits, and adopting secure coding standards, highlighting how these practices benefit the overall integrity of the applications you develop.

Join Rise to see the full answer
Similar Jobs
Posted 13 days ago
Posted 13 days ago
Photo of the Rise User
Aperia Hybrid Alpharetta, Georgia, United States
Posted 8 days ago
Photo of the Rise User
Posted 10 days ago
Photo of the Rise User
ServiceNow Remote First International Finance Centre Plot No C-54 & C-55, G Block First International Finance Centre, Mumbai, Maharashtra, India
Posted 10 hours ago
Inclusive & Diverse
Mission Driven
Rise from Within
Diversity of Opinions
Work/Life Harmony
Empathetic
Feedback Forward
Take Risks
Collaboration over Competition
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Paid Time-Off
Maternity Leave
Equity
SuperDial Remote No location specified
Posted 2 days ago
Photo of the Rise User
Posted 11 days ago
Photo of the Rise User
Posted 5 days ago
Ruby Labs Remote No location specified
Posted 2 days ago
Photo of the Rise User
Canva Remote 110 Kippax Street, Surry Hills, Sydney, Australia
Posted 2 days ago
Inclusive & Diverse
Diversity of Opinions
Passion for Exploration
Dare to be Different
Empathetic
Growth & Learning
Paid Holidays
Medical Insurance
Equity
401K Matching
Learning & Development
Social Gatherings
Flex-Friendly
Maternity Leave
Paternity Leave
Sabbatical
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
HQ LOCATION
No info
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
March 16,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
103 people applied to Scrum Master-Remote at DICE
Photo of the Rise User
Someone from OH, Strongsville just viewed Technical Writer at AppXite
G
Someone from OH, Cincinnati just viewed Calling All Stay-at-Home Parents at Global Elite Texas
Photo of the Rise User
Someone from OH, Cincinnati just viewed Proposal Manager – Energy & Power Americas (REMOTE) at Jacobs
S
Someone from OH, Columbus just viewed Senior Project Manager, Learning at Studion
Photo of the Rise User
Someone from OH, Pickerington just viewed Marketing Data Analyst - Contract (10hrs/wk) at Skylight
Photo of the Rise User
Someone from OH, Pickerington just viewed Americas Sales Manager, Kuiper Mobility Business Unit at Amazon
Photo of the Rise User
Someone from OH, Maple Heights just viewed Medical Receptionist at LifeStance Health
Photo of the Rise User
Someone from OH, Cleveland just viewed Support Specialist, Live Ops at DoorDash USA
Photo of the Rise User
Someone from OH, Cleveland just viewed Customer Advocate (Final Dashination) at DoorDash USA
Photo of the Rise User
Someone from OH, Reynoldsburg just viewed Data Analyst (Work From Home / Dayshift) at Twoconnect
S
Someone from OH, Painesville just viewed Senior Project Manager/Delivery Manager at Soname Solutions
Photo of the Rise User
Someone from OH, Zanesville just viewed Account Manager - Loan Agency Services at Alter Domus
Photo of the Rise User
Someone from OH, Springfield just viewed Sr. Coordinator, Talent Acquisition at Cardinal Health
Photo of the Rise User
Someone from OH, Columbus just viewed People ops at Alan
Photo of the Rise User
Someone from OH, Milford just viewed Content Marketing Analyst at Eurofins
Photo of the Rise User
16 people applied to Front-End Developer at Whizz
Photo of the Rise User
Someone from OH, Columbus just viewed DV - Hotline Specialist On Call at Shelter House
Photo of the Rise User
Someone from OH, West Chester just viewed General Warehouse at SanMar Employee Board
Photo of the Rise User
Someone from OH, Euclid just viewed Behavioral Health Program Director at Altarum
Photo of the Rise User
Someone from OH, Cincinnati just viewed Technical Support Engineer - Developer Support at Motive
Photo of the Rise User
Someone from OH, Columbus just viewed Front End Engineer at minware Washington DC at minware
Photo of the Rise User
Someone from OH, Hudson just viewed Junior Designer at H&M Group
B
Someone from OH, Hudson just viewed Senior Designer, Women's Sportswear at BCI Brands
Photo of the Rise User
Someone from OH, Columbus just viewed Server at Otterbein SeniorLife